AI编程助手:新时代的开发者伙伴

AI编程助手正在彻底改变软件开发的方式。这些工具利用大语言模型的能力,帮助开发者更高效地编写代码、调试程序、重构代码。

主流AI编程助手

OpenCode

一个交互式CLI工具,可以通过自然语言完成编程任务。支持代码搜索、文件编辑、Web搜索等功能。

GitHub Copilot

由GitHub和OpenAI推出的AI代码补全工具,集成在VS Code等编辑器中。

Cursor

基于AI的代码编辑器,专注于提升编程效率。

AI助手的核心能力

  1. 代码补全:根据上下文自动补全代码
  2. Bug修复:识别并修复代码中的错误
  3. 代码解释:用自然语言解释代码功能
  4. 重构建议:提供代码优化建议
  5. 文档生成:自动生成代码注释和文档

使用建议

AI编程助手是工具,不是替代品。开发者仍需理解代码逻辑,但AI可以大幅提升开发效率。

未来,这些工具会变得更智能,成为开发者不可或缺的伙伴。